Skip to content

Latest commit

 

History

History
666 lines (185 loc) · 20.7 KB

CHANGELOG.md

File metadata and controls

666 lines (185 loc) · 20.7 KB

Change Log

All notable changes to this project will be documented in this file. See Conventional Commits for commit guidelines.

5.35.0 (2022-08-24)

Note: Version bump only for package @typescript-eslint/ast-spec

5.34.0 (2022-08-22)

Bug Fixes

  • ast-spec: NewExpression argument can be SpreadElement now (#5422) (3ced62f)

5.33.1 (2022-08-15)

Note: Version bump only for package @typescript-eslint/ast-spec

5.33.0 (2022-08-08)

Note: Version bump only for package @typescript-eslint/ast-spec

5.32.0 (2022-08-01)

Note: Version bump only for package @typescript-eslint/ast-spec

5.31.0 (2022-07-25)

Note: Version bump only for package @typescript-eslint/ast-spec

5.30.7 (2022-07-18)

Note: Version bump only for package @typescript-eslint/ast-spec

5.30.6 (2022-07-11)

Note: Version bump only for package @typescript-eslint/ast-spec

5.30.5 (2022-07-04)

Note: Version bump only for package @typescript-eslint/ast-spec

5.30.4 (2022-07-03)

Note: Version bump only for package @typescript-eslint/ast-spec

5.30.3 (2022-07-01)

Note: Version bump only for package @typescript-eslint/ast-spec

5.30.2 (2022-07-01)

Note: Version bump only for package @typescript-eslint/ast-spec

5.30.1 (2022-07-01)

Note: Version bump only for package @typescript-eslint/ast-spec

5.30.0 (2022-06-27)

Features

  • treat this in typeof this as a ThisExpression (#4382) (b04b2ce)

5.29.0 (2022-06-20)

Note: Version bump only for package @typescript-eslint/ast-spec

5.28.0 (2022-06-13)

Features

  • ast-spec: extract AssignmentOperatorToText (#3570) (45f75e6)

5.27.1 (2022-06-06)

Note: Version bump only for package @typescript-eslint/ast-spec

5.27.0 (2022-05-30)

Features

5.26.0 (2022-05-23)

Bug Fixes

  • ast-spec: add SpreadElement to ArrayExpression.elements (#5025) (9f3121b)

Features

  • [4.7] support instantiation expressions (#4938) (79fbc77)
  • [4.7] support optional variance annotation (#4831) (7e7b24c)

5.25.0 (2022-05-17)

Note: Version bump only for package @typescript-eslint/ast-spec

5.24.0 (2022-05-16)

Note: Version bump only for package @typescript-eslint/ast-spec

5.23.0 (2022-05-09)

Bug Fixes

  • ast-spec: correct AwaitExpression.argument type (#4880) (3ec5f53)

5.22.0 (2022-05-02)

Features

  • ast-spec: add fixture test framework and some initial fixtures (#3258) (f3cf87b)

5.21.0 (2022-04-25)

Note: Version bump only for package @typescript-eslint/ast-spec

5.20.0 (2022-04-18)

Note: Version bump only for package @typescript-eslint/ast-spec

5.19.0 (2022-04-11)

Note: Version bump only for package @typescript-eslint/ast-spec

5.18.0 (2022-04-04)

Note: Version bump only for package @typescript-eslint/ast-spec

5.17.0 (2022-03-28)

Note: Version bump only for package @typescript-eslint/ast-spec

5.16.0 (2022-03-21)

Note: Version bump only for package @typescript-eslint/ast-spec

5.15.0 (2022-03-14)

Note: Version bump only for package @typescript-eslint/ast-spec

5.14.0 (2022-03-07)

Note: Version bump only for package @typescript-eslint/ast-spec

5.13.0 (2022-02-28)

Note: Version bump only for package @typescript-eslint/ast-spec

5.12.1 (2022-02-21)

Note: Version bump only for package @typescript-eslint/ast-spec

5.12.0 (2022-02-14)

Note: Version bump only for package @typescript-eslint/ast-spec

5.11.0 (2022-02-07)

Note: Version bump only for package @typescript-eslint/ast-spec

5.10.2 (2022-01-31)

Note: Version bump only for package @typescript-eslint/ast-spec

5.10.1 (2022-01-24)

Note: Version bump only for package @typescript-eslint/ast-spec

5.10.0 (2022-01-17)

Features

  • rename experimental-utils to utils and make experimental-utils an alias to the new package (#4172) (1d55a75)

5.9.1 (2022-01-10)

Note: Version bump only for package @typescript-eslint/ast-spec

5.9.0 (2022-01-03)

Features

  • experimental-utils: move isTypeReadonly from eslint-plugin to experimental-utils (#3658) (a9eb0b9)

5.8.1 (2021-12-27)

Note: Version bump only for package @typescript-eslint/ast-spec

5.8.0 (2021-12-20)

Note: Version bump only for package @typescript-eslint/ast-spec

5.7.0 (2021-12-13)

Note: Version bump only for package @typescript-eslint/ast-spec

5.6.0 (2021-12-06)

Note: Version bump only for package @typescript-eslint/ast-spec

5.5.0 (2021-11-29)

Note: Version bump only for package @typescript-eslint/ast-spec

5.4.0 (2021-11-15)

Features

  • typescript-estree: support Import Assertions (#4074) (ae0fb5a)
  • typescript-estree: support private fields in-in syntax (#4075) (939d8ea)
  • typescript-estree: support type-only module specifiers (#4076) (77baa92)

5.3.1 (2021-11-08)

Note: Version bump only for package @typescript-eslint/ast-spec

5.3.0 (2021-11-01)

Note: Version bump only for package @typescript-eslint/ast-spec

5.2.0 (2021-10-25)

Note: Version bump only for package @typescript-eslint/ast-spec

5.1.0 (2021-10-18)

Note: Version bump only for package @typescript-eslint/ast-spec

5.0.0 (2021-10-11)

Bug Fixes

  • typescript-estree: change source of ExportNamedDeclaration to Literal from Expression (#3763) (dc5a0f5)

Features

4.33.0 (2021-10-04)

Note: Version bump only for package @typescript-eslint/ast-spec

4.32.0 (2021-09-27)

Note: Version bump only for package @typescript-eslint/ast-spec

4.31.2 (2021-09-20)

Note: Version bump only for package @typescript-eslint/ast-spec

4.31.1 (2021-09-13)

Note: Version bump only for package @typescript-eslint/ast-spec

4.31.0 (2021-09-06)

Bug Fixes

  • ast-spec: remove duplicate union types from Expression (#3770) (463e768)

Features

  • eslint-plugin: add extension rule padding-line-between-statements (#3418) (f79ae9b)

4.30.0 (2021-08-30)

Features

  • typescript-estree: add support for class static blocks (#3730) (f81831b)

4.29.3 (2021-08-23)

Note: Version bump only for package @typescript-eslint/ast-spec

4.29.2 (2021-08-16)

Note: Version bump only for package @typescript-eslint/ast-spec

4.29.1 (2021-08-09)

Note: Version bump only for package @typescript-eslint/ast-spec

4.29.0 (2021-08-02)

Features

  • ast-spec: extract ExportKind & ImportKind (#3564) (120d566)
  • ast-spec: make BaseNode & BaseToken more type-safe (#3560) (a6c5604)

4.28.5 (2021-07-26)

Note: Version bump only for package @typescript-eslint/ast-spec

4.28.4 (2021-07-19)

Note: Version bump only for package @typescript-eslint/ast-spec

4.28.3 (2021-07-12)

Note: Version bump only for package @typescript-eslint/ast-spec

4.28.2 (2021-07-05)

Note: Version bump only for package @typescript-eslint/ast-spec

4.28.1 (2021-06-28)

Note: Version bump only for package @typescript-eslint/ast-spec

4.28.0 (2021-06-21)

Note: Version bump only for package @typescript-eslint/ast-spec

4.27.0 (2021-06-14)

Bug Fixes

  • typescript-estree: support override modifier for parameter property (#3485) (33b9f69)

Features

  • ast-spec: specify LogicalExpression's operator type (#3497) (9e343fd)
  • ast-spec: specify PunctuatorToken's value type (#3496) (fdb1d81)

4.26.1 (2021-06-07)

Note: Version bump only for package @typescript-eslint/ast-spec

4.26.0 (2021-05-31)

Note: Version bump only for package @typescript-eslint/ast-spec

4.25.0 (2021-05-24)

Features

  • typescript-estree: [TS4.3] support overrides on class members (#3429) (21d1b62)
  • typescript-estree: add support for getter/setter signatures on types (#3427) (b830b7f), closes #3272 #3272

4.24.0 (2021-05-17)

Note: Version bump only for package @typescript-eslint/ast-spec

4.23.0 (2021-05-10)

Features

  • refactor to split AST specification out as its own module (#2911) (25ea953)